Can you make your own Blu Tack?

You’ll need 2 tablespoons (29.6 ml) of white glue (also called school glue) and 1 tablespoon (14.8 ml) of liquid starch, the kind that’s used to starch shirts. These ingredients will give you a small batch of sticky tack.

What is Blu Tack called in America?

Versions of the product are also sold under the generic names “adhesive putty” and “mounting putty”. The generic trademark or common name for mounting putty varies by region.

How do you stick things up without leaving marks?

Putty and double-sided tape are great for light, unframed items. Cut some double-sided tape into small, fingernail-sized pieces or tear off some pieces of poster putty. Stick a piece of tape or putty in each corner of the item you want to put up and press it firmly against the wall to hang it.

Will Blu Tack damage paint?

Blu-tack can pull the paint and even the wallpaper off the walls. It can also leave grease marks and in some cases the tack dries so hard, it can’t easily be removed without causing some damage. Using blu-tack can seem like the best and easiest option.

Why is Blu Tack called Blu Tack?

It was originally white, but consumer research showed concerns that children may mistake it for chewing gum, and blue colouring was added, giving it its household name.

Does Blu Tack work on walls?

I quote from the BluTak website: What surfaces can I apply Blu Tack to? Blu Tack can be used on non-porous surfaces, painted surfaces, vinyl coated wallpaper, glass, metal ,etc. Do not use on absorbent, silk screen-printed or hand stenciled wallpaper nor on porous brickwork.

What is black tack?

Black Tack Putty is sticky black putty type material, similar to Blue Tac. Widely known in the arts & entertainment industry as the multi-purpose putty tape. Nicknamed Elephant Blob, it’s strong bond, flexibility and all-round tacky texture makes it an essential work person’s putty tape.
